The Tor Project is alleging that the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) paid Carnegie Mellon University (CMU) researchers $1 million to attack Tor’s hidden services last year. The attack appears to have indiscriminately targeted several users at once and not just those suspected of criminal activity, Tor said in a Nov. 11 post adding there […]

A #national retail federation attorney said Wednesday that an updated #fbi #warning on chip card vulnerabilities waters down the need for #pin #security. The FBI on Friday posted a revised warning about vulnerabilities with new chip-embedded credit cards that deletes language about the need to use PIN security, which had appeared in the FBI’s original […]
